Paulista Climate
Paulista has an average annual temperature of 25.1°C (77°F) and receives about 1735 mm of precipitation per year. The warmest month is February and the coldest is July. Figures are 1970–2000 climate normals.

| Month | Avg (°C/°F) | Precip |
|---|---|---|
| January | 26° / 79° | 78 mm |
| February | 26° / 79° | 112 mm |
| March | 26° / 79° | 193 mm |
| April | 26° / 78° | 245 mm |
| May | 25° / 77° | 248 mm |
| June | 24° / 75° | 254 mm |
| July | 24° / 74° | 258 mm |
| August | 24° / 74° | 150 mm |
| September | 24° / 76° | 82 mm |
| October | 25° / 77° | 39 mm |
| November | 26° / 78° | 31 mm |
| December | 26° / 79° | 45 mm |
1970–2000 normals from WorldClim 2.1 (~9 km grid). Precipitation can be less precise near mountains or coastlines, where rainfall varies sharply over short distances.
Best time to visit Paulista
The most comfortable months to visit Paulista are typically October, November and December, when temperatures are mildest and rainfall is relatively low. The hottest month is February (around 30°C high). The coldest is July (near 20°C low). July is usually the wettest month.
